SYTYCD's Amy Yakima Replaces Melanie Moore as Peter Pan in FINDING NEVERLAND
by Nicole Rosky - Aug 25, 2015


Beginning tonight, August 25, So You Think You Can Dance- Season 10 winner Amy Yakima, joins the cast of Broadway's Finding Neverland as Peter Pan. Yakima replaces Melanie Moore (So You Think You Can Dance Winner- Season 8), who will soon star as Chava in Fiddler on the Roof. This marks Yakima's Broadway debut.

BWW REVIEW: WAITRESS Tests Its Recipe for Success at A.R.T.
by Jan Nargi - Aug 24, 2015


WAITRESS, the promising new musical adaptation of the 2007 indie rom-com that starred Kerri Russell and Nathan Fillion, may need a bit more shaking and baking before it's ready to contend for Broadway's Blue Ribbon. However, singer-songwriter Sara Bareilles, screenwriter-turned-librettist Jessie Nelson, director Diane Paulus and star Jessie Mueller have stirred enough tasty ingredients into their bittersweet concoction to whet the audience's appetite for a second serving.

Select FringeNYC Shows Moved to SoHo Playhouse
by Tyler Peterson - Aug 24, 2015


After a week of air-conditioning problems at The Lynn Redgrave Theater that caused some performances to be canceled and others to be performed with only work lights, FringeNYC has moved 8 of its shows to SoHo Playhouse.

Broadway-Bound WAITRESS Musical, Starring Jessie Mueller, Opens Tonight at A.R.T.
by BWW News Desk - Aug 20, 2015


The world premiere, Broadway-bound musical Waitress, based on the motion picture written by Adrienne Shelly, with a book by Jessie Nelson, music & lyrics by Sara Bareilles, direction by Diane Paulus, and choreography by Chase Brock, officially opens tonight, August 20th, at American Repertory Theater (A.R.T.) at Harvard University.
